[Mlir-commits] [mlir] 1a1dc44 - [mlir] Update signal failure error message

Jacques Pienaar llvmlistbot at llvm.org
Fri Mar 3 17:06:54 PST 2023


Author: Jacques Pienaar
Date: 2023-03-03T17:06:48-08:00
New Revision: 1a1dc440dae2e6dd05f899439dd9ebb97c0ba012

URL: https://github.com/llvm/llvm-project/commit/1a1dc440dae2e6dd05f899439dd9ebb97c0ba012
DIFF: https://github.com/llvm/llvm-project/commit/1a1dc440dae2e6dd05f899439dd9ebb97c0ba012.diff

LOG: [mlir] Update signal failure error message

User was confused by previous wording when pass was reported as failing
due to signal in unrelated thread being caught.

Differential Revision: https://reviews.llvm.org/D145213

Added: 
    

Modified: 
    mlir/lib/Pass/PassCrashRecovery.cpp

Removed: 
    


################################################################################
diff  --git a/mlir/lib/Pass/PassCrashRecovery.cpp b/mlir/lib/Pass/PassCrashRecovery.cpp
index 67e404793c094..df1a0762ae34a 100644
--- a/mlir/lib/Pass/PassCrashRecovery.cpp
+++ b/mlir/lib/Pass/PassCrashRecovery.cpp
@@ -158,8 +158,8 @@ void RecoveryReproducerContext::crashHandler(void *) {
 
     // Emit an error using information only available within the context.
     emitError(context->preCrashOperation->getLoc())
-        << "A failure has been detected while processing the MLIR module:"
-        << description;
+        << "A signal was caught while processing the MLIR module:"
+        << description << "; marking pass as failed";
   }
 }
 


        


More information about the Mlir-commits mailing list